Serveurs Minecraft. API – Resoudre les problemes d’un serveur MineCraft
Vous permet de tester si l'IP spécifiée a voté pour votre serveur au cours des 5 dernières minutes sur servers-minecraft.org. L'adresse IP à tester doit être indiquée via le "ip"(obligatoire). La durée de la recherche peut être personnalisée via le"durée"(valeur en minutes, facultatif, 5 minutes par défaut).
min
Syntaxe:
https://www.serveurs-minecraft.org/api/is_valid_vote.php?id=XX& ip =XX& durée =XX
Revenir 1 si le site a reçu un vote pour votre serveur à partir de l'adresse IP spécifiée dans le délai spécifié, ou 0 si aucun vote n'a été trouvé. -1 est retourné en cas d'erreur.
Exemple d'utilisation (code PHP):
<? php
$ is_valid_vote = file_get_contents (& # 39; https: //www.serveurs-minecraft.org/api/is_valid_vote.php? id =XX& ip =XX& durée =XX& # 39;);
if ($ is_valid_vote> 0)
écho "XX a voté pour le serveur pendant XX dernières minutes ";
sinon si ($ is_valid_vote == 0)
écho "XX n'a pas voté pour le serveur pendant XX dernières minutes ";
?>
Syntaxe:
https://www.serveurs-minecraft.org/api/is_valid_vote.php?id=XX& ip =XX& durée =XX& format = json
Renvoie un objet avec le paramètre votes contenant le nombre de votes validés reçus pour votre serveur à partir de l'adresse IP indiquée pendant la période donnée. Les valeurs envoyées via l'API sont rappelées dans la réponse, avec les paramètres ip contenant Adresse IP recherchée et durée contenant durée de recherche (en secondes). En cas de succès, l'heure du dernier vote enregistré est également indiquée via le paramètre lastVoteDate. En cas d'erreur l'objet contiendra le paramètre Erreur qui indiquera le message d'erreur (ex: "erreur": "message d'erreur").
Exemple de réponse possible:
"ip": "1.2.3.4",
"durée": 5,
"votes": 1,
"lastVoteDate": "2016-01-31 12:34:56"
Exemple d'utilisation (code PHP):
<? php
$ is_valid_vote = file_get_contents (& # 39; https: //www.serveurs-minecraft.org/api/is_valid_vote.php? id =XX& ip =XX& durée =XX& format = json & # 39;);
$ is_valid_vote = json_decode ($ is_valid_vote);
if (isset ($ is_valid_vote-> votes))
echo "$ is_valid_vote-> ip a voté $ is_valid_vote-> votes fois pour le serveur au cours des dernières $ is_valid_vote-> durée dernières minutes";
sinon si (isset ($ is_valid_vote-> error))
écho & # 39; Erreur: & # 39 ;. $ is_valid_vote-> error;
autre
écho & # 39; Erreur inconnue & # 39 ;;
?>
Syntaxe:
https://www.serveurs-minecraft.org/api/is_valid_vote.php?id=XX& ip =XX& durée =XX& format = ajax
Renvoie un objet avec le paramètre votes contenant le nombre de votes validés reçus pour votre serveur à partir de l'adresse IP indiquée pendant la période donnée. Les valeurs envoyées via l'API sont rappelées dans la réponse, avec les paramètres ip contenant Adresse IP recherchée et durée contenant durée de recherche (en secondes). En cas de succès, l'heure du dernier vote enregistré est également indiquée via le paramètre lastVoteDate. En cas d'erreur l'objet contiendra le paramètre Erreur qui indiquera le message d'erreur (ex: "erreur": "message d'erreur").
Exemple de réponse possible:
"ip": "1.2.3.4",
"durée": 5,
"votes": 1,
"lastVoteDate": "2016-01-31 12:34:56"
Exemple d'utilisation (code HTML / Ajax JQuery):
Chargement...
Syntaxe:
https://www.serveurs-minecraft.org/api/is_valid_vote.php?id=XX& ip =XX& durée =XX& format = jsonp
La variable Javascript servers_minecraft_org_is_valid_vote contient un objet avec le paramètre votes contenant le nombre de votes validés reçus pour votre serveur à partir de l'adresse IP indiquée pendant la période donnée. Les valeurs envoyées via l'API sont rappelées dans la réponse, avec les paramètres ip contenant Adresse IP recherchée et durée contenant durée de recherche (en secondes). En cas de succès, l'heure du dernier vote enregistré est également indiquée via le paramètre lastVoteDate. En cas d'erreur l'objet contiendra le paramètre Erreur qui indiquera le message d'erreur (ex: "erreur": "message d'erreur").
Exemple de valeur possible:
"ip": "1.2.3.4",
"durée": 5,
"votes": 1
contient le nombre de votes reçus par votre serveur ou un objet contenant le message d'erreur en cas d'erreur (ex: "erreur": "message d'erreur").
Exemple d'utilisation (code HTML / Javascript):
Commentaires
Laisser un commentaire